ok, truck had 3.55s from factory. I put in 4.10s. I figured that I would be off a pretty descent amount, but no, it was still dead on. Registered within 1 MPH at 60, on my buddy's speedo calibration machine at his shop. So, I figured that it must have the speedo gears in the rear diff.

Until, that is, I put new tires on.... not a huge difference, but i went from stock 275/65 r20, to a 325/60 r20. So, from 34.1 inch, to 35.4 inch tires. So, again, I figured that I would be off a bit, maybe a few MPH..... NOPE! still within 1 MPH at 60.

I have never adjusted the speedo, on my tuner. either the spartan, or the H&S...

So, I do have the NAV system from factory, on my 2010, is the speedo self adjusting through there? Or is my truck an alien life form?

No you haven't drastically changed your tire size. Mine came with 33s and I have 32s on there now. Some speeds gps and speedo read the same and at the most I'm off by 4-5. Your gears aren't going to effect your speed just your rpms will be different. tire size is the only way your speedo will be effected because the amount of revolutions per mile will change between sizes.
